Section 8b of RESPA prohibits giving or receiving any portion or percentage of a fee received for real estate settlement services unless it’s for services actually performed.

To violate the RESPA Section 8 (a) prohibition against fees, kickbacks, or things of value and the equivalent Regulation X, Section 3500.14, three elements must be present. First, there must be a payment or giving of a thing of value.
